diet的基本意思是“進特種飲食”或“節食”,多用于在醫生勸導或規定之下。可用作不及物動詞,也可用作及物動詞,用作及物動詞時,可接名詞、人稱代詞或反身代詞作賓語。
n. (名詞)
- diet, food, provisions, rations, table
-
- 這五個詞都可作“食物”解。其區別在于:food是一般用語,在科學上指把植物作為營養的東西,常有plant food那樣的用法; diet指慣常的或規定的食物,特指維持健康的定量或定質的食物,又指療養時規定的食物,也指肉食或素食等食物。常指病人,犯人,減肥者等吃的食物; provisions意為“一批糧食”,指即時應用或儲藏備用的食物; rations指配給的定量食物; table指陳列于桌上的食品,一般是較豐盛的。例如:
- Milk is the natural food for young babies.牛奶是嬰兒的天然食物。
- I like a simple diet best.我最喜歡粗茶淡飯。
- I'm going to buy provisions for the holidays.我要去買一些假期所需要的食物。
- People in some countries live on rations.一些國家的人們靠配給的定量食物為生。
- He keeps a good table.他備盛宴以待客。

- ☆ 13世紀初期進入英語,直接源自古法語的diete;最初源自古典拉丁語的diaeta,意為按理想而過的生活方式。
